Why numbers instead of adjectives
Nearly every shoe sold for standing on your feet all day is described with the same handful of words. Those words cannot be compared with each other, cannot be checked, and cannot be wrong.
So we removed them. Instead of telling you a pair is comfortable, we tell you how many millimetres sit under the ball of your foot, how many sit under your heel, and how far the forefoot bends. Three readings, taken the same way on every pair, published on every page, and sortable against each other on one table.
Padding is read with a depth gauge on an uncompressed pair at two fixed points: the centre of the ball of the foot and the centre of the heel seat. Flex angle is the angle the forefoot reaches when the sole is bent by hand against a held heel and kept there for three seconds. Both are averaged over three pairs in size EU 38 and rounded to the nearest whole unit.
Padding under the forefoot
- A finished pair is taken from stock and left at room temperature for at least twelve hours, so nothing is compressed from packing.
- The footbed and everything under it is sectioned at the widest point across the ball of the foot.
- A depth gauge reads from the top surface of the footbed to the top of the outsole, at the centre of that section.
- Nothing is compressed during the reading. This is the uncompressed stack.
What is included: the footbed covering, the cushioning layer and the midsole. What is excluded: the outsole itself, because that is tread rather than padding, and its thickness is stated separately where it matters.
Padding under the heel

The same method, read at the centre of the heel seat rather than across the ball. On a pair with a raised heel the reading is taken from the top of the footbed to the top of the heel block, not to the ground — heel height is a separate figure and mixing the two would inflate the padding number.
Every pair in the range reads thicker at the heel than at the forefoot. The heel lands first and lands harder, and the stack is built to reflect that.
Forefoot flex angle
- The heel is held flat against a fixed surface in a soft clamp.
- The forefoot is pressed upward by hand with steady pressure, not forced to its limit.
- It is held there for three seconds.
- The angle between the flat plane and the sole at the ball of the foot is read with a protractor.
The three seconds matter. Leather and foam both keep giving under sustained load, so a reading taken immediately and a reading taken after ten seconds are different numbers. Three seconds is where we fixed it, and it is the same three seconds on every pair.
A higher flex angle means the sole bends more easily with your foot. A lower angle means more material stays flat underfoot but the roll through the step is less natural. That is a physical relationship, not a ranking — we do not say which end of it is better.
Heel height

Measured externally, from the ground to the point where the heel block meets the upper at the back. Flat pairs are stated as the actual figure — a ballet flat reading 8 mm is published as 8 mm, not as zero.
Across the low block line, every ten millimetres of added heel costs roughly two degrees of forefoot flex. Both numbers are on every page so the exchange is visible rather than implied.
Last width and foot length

Internal forefoot width is measured across the inside of the shoe at the widest point of the ball, with the lining in place. It is published for every size on every product page. A wide last is cut seven millimetres wider than the standard last at every size; the length is unchanged.
Foot length is the length of foot the size is cut for, not the internal length of the shoe. There is toe room beyond it. Measure your own foot standing, heel against a wall, and compare directly — the sizing page walks through it.
Sampling, rounding and tolerance
- Every figure is the average of three pairs in size EU 38, taken from separate production batches.
- Padding is rounded to the nearest whole millimetre. Flex is rounded to the nearest whole degree.
- Padding varies by up to ±1 mm between pairs of the same model, and flex by up to ±3°. Leather and foam are not machined parts.
- Larger sizes carry marginally more material than EU 38 and smaller sizes marginally less. The published figure is the EU 38 reading in every case.
- Readings are retaken whenever a component supplier or a construction changes, and the page is updated before the new batch ships.
A pair that departs materially from its published figures is not in conformity with the contract, and the legal guarantee applies to it in the ordinary way.
What these numbers are not
These are physical descriptions of a shoe. They are not a description of what will happen to your feet.
- They are not a promise about comfort. Two people standing on the same 14 mm of padding for eight hours will not have the same day.
- They are not medical or podiatric advice, they do not describe an effect on the body, and they are not a claim about any foot condition.
- They are not a protection rating. Nothing we make is personal protective equipment, we do not test or certify slip resistance, and we make no claim about it.
- The standing hours filter on the comparison table filters on these published readings and on a threshold we chose. It is a filter, not a guarantee, and not medical advice.
If you have a foot problem you are trying to solve, speak to someone qualified to advise on it. We can tell you what is inside the shoe; we cannot tell you whether it is the right shoe for a condition, and we will not pretend otherwise.
Checking them yourself

On any pair with a lift-out footbed you can check the padding without damaging the shoe. Lift the footbed out, stand a rule against its edge at the ball of the foot, and read the total thickness of footbed plus whatever is bonded under it. It will land within a millimetre or so of the published figure.
Flex is easier still: hold the heel flat, press the toe up, hold for three seconds, and read the angle. If your reading is more than three degrees off ours, write to us with the SKU from the box label and we will look at that batch.
